It is also known as Black Slate Quartzite Tiles is a hard slate stone which is resistant to stain & crack and also resistant to chemical weathering. It is mostly used as roofing slates in India sa well as in most of the european & south east countries.
It is also used in applications like Paving, Patios, Wall Cladding in various forms like Tiles, Ledgestones, Strips, etc.
Specifications
Sizes:
30x30cm, 40x40cm, 40x60cm & 60x60cm
Thickness:
10-15mm or 10-20mm
Finish:
Natural/cleft both sides, machine cut edges
Other sizes, thickness can be supplied on customer request.

Substantially used as building stone, Himachal black is a popular natural stone used for interior and exterior applications. It is a hard slate which is resistant to stain and crack. Mostly used for roofing purpose in India. Furthermore, it comes in plain black colour and is easy to clean and maintain. The mine for this stone is located in District Mandi, Himachal Pradesh, North India.
One of the major aspects of Himachal black slate tiles/slabs is that they are non-absorbent and non-porous. The range of black stone is popular and most demanded from all the assortments of slate stones in India.
The pottery stone ore shown in the earlier photograph is a particularly high-quality special-grade material among our pottery stones. Pottery stones are generally finely crushed, and used as the material for ceramics, bone china, and sanitary ware (toilets, sinks, etc.).
Products are shipped out from our mine in sizes of <= 10 mm obtained by roughly crushing the stones. They are shipped in bulk or by filling flexible containers using large trucks.
Like wax candles, Rouseki (Pyrophyllite) is white and semi-transparent, and has a waxy texture when touched. It is very brittle, and tends to crack largely along the stone joints. Up close, this stone looks grayish white, but may look blue from a distance.
The ore looks so similar to pottery stone ore that they cannot be distinguished. But there is a difference in their texture, color, and how they crack, and with experience, their differences become more visible. They not only look and feel different, but their applications and properties also differ significantly.
It's used as Firebricks, crucibles, glazes, fire-resistant powders, etc.
